Phillies not worried about Astros' Valdez odd hand rubbing
Philadelphia Phillies manager Rob Thomson says he isnโt concerned about Houston starter Framber Valdezโs unusual hand rubbing during Game 2 of the World Series, downplaying speculation on social media that the left-hander was up to something fishy during a dominant victory.
Timmy Trumpet plays horn, Nimmo saves Mets in 2-1 win vs LAD
Brandon Nimmo saved Jacob deGrom and the New York Mets with a breathtaking catch atop the center-field fence, and Edwin Dรญaz entered to Timmy Trumpetโs live horn at pulsing Citi Field before closing out the Los Angeles Dodgers for a scintillating 2-1 victory.
Mets manager Showalter suspended 1 game for reliever's pitch
New York Mets manager Buck Showalter has been suspended for his team's series opener against the Atlanta Braves after Major League Baseball determined reliever Yoan Lรณpez intentionally threw at Philadelphia slugger Kyle Schwarber the previous night.
Gil Hodges' family cherishing long-awaited Hall selection
Their 50-year wait over, the family of Gil Hodges is as relieved to see the patriarch selected to the Baseball Hall of Fame as they are grateful for the opportunity it provides kin he never met to understand the impact he made on baseball in New York City.
